1. WINDOW TREATMENTS

When it comes to controlling solar energy within the living area, window treatments emerge as one of the most effective solutions. Not only do they offer essential privacy, but various advancements in design also enhance energy efficiency. The role of window coverings extends beyond mere aesthetics; they actively contribute to regulating indoor temperatures, thus creating a more comfortable living space.

To maximize the effectiveness of window treatments, it is crucial to select materials with high thermal resistance. For instance, blackout curtains, made of thick, insulated fabric, can dramatically reduce heat build-up during hot months. These curtains work by reflecting sunlight and preventing it from entering the space, which is especially beneficial for rooms that receive direct sunlight for extended periods. In contrast, lighter sheer fabrics might allow some light in while providing minimal insulation. Therefore, choosing the right combination of materials based on the orientation of the room and the amount of sunlight exposure can create a more comfortable environment.

Another effective option for window treatments includes thermal blinds and shades. Cellular shades, specifically, are a great investment as they feature a unique design that traps air within their cells. This design effectively reduces heat transfer and creates a barrier against external temperatures. Furthermore, many modern window treatments can be custom-made to fit unique window shapes and sizes, providing both form and function.

While traditional treatments remain popular, the incorporation of smart technology in window coverings is also revolutionizing this space. Smart blinds and shades can be programmed to automatically open or close based on the time of day or the intensity of sunlight, allowing for a dynamic approach to solar energy management. Investing in automated systems offers the convenience of energy savings and enhances the overall living experience by adapting to changing conditions throughout the day.

2. REFLECTIVE FILMS

The application of reflective films to windows can significantly mitigate solar energy intake. These films are designed to filter out UV rays while reflecting heat away from the home, making them an ideal solution for homeowners looking to cool their indoor spaces. Beyond their functional benefits, reflective films also preserve views and maintain natural light flow without the need for bulky coverings.

When selecting reflective films, it is paramount to consider the type of coating. Some films are designed for specific climates and orientations, optimizing performance based on the levels of solar energy the windows typically receive. Choosing the correct film not only enhances comfort but also contributes to energy savings throughout the year. In regions with intense UV rays, films can prevent fading of furniture, carpets, and artwork by blocking harmful radiation.

Installation of these films can generally be performed by professionals, ensuring a seamless application that maximizes their heat-reducing properties. However, DIY options are available, allowing homeowners to apply reflective films without significant investment. This enhances accessibility and empowers individuals to take control of their living environments effectively.

Moreover, it’s essential to remember that reflective films come in various shades and degrees of transparency. While darker films may provide greater heat rejection, lighter options can offer a more subtle approach without compromising light quality. It’s crucial for homeowners to conduct thorough research to identify which type of film aligns with their aesthetic preferences and performance goals.

3. OPTIMIZING LANDSCAPING

An often-overlooked method of blocking solar energy involves strategic landscaping around the living room. The right combination of trees, shrubs, and other plants can act as natural barriers against sunlight infiltration. By thoughtfully positioning vegetation, homeowners can create shade, significantly reducing indoor temperatures during warmer months.

Deciduous trees, for example, offer the advantage of seasonal shading. In warmer seasons, their full canopy can block direct sunlight, keeping interiors cooler. By contrast, during the winter months, these trees shed their leaves, allowing sunlight to warm the space naturally. Selecting the right species is critical, as some trees grow faster and provide more immediate results than others. Additionally, planting sun-blocking shrubs at strategic locations can further enhance shading effects, offering protection from late afternoon and evening sun.

Incorporating ground cover plants can also assist in managing solar energy. These plants create a cooler environment at the ground level and help to reduce the heat radiating from paved surfaces nearby. Building a landscape that offers layers of greenery can create a profound cooling effect, thereby complementing internal temperature control measures.

Moreover, investing in proper garden planning and maintenance will ensure that residential landscapes are not only sustainable but also resilient to environmental changes. Homeowners are encouraged to collaborate with landscaping professionals to assess their specific needs and select plants that will thrive based on local climate conditions.

4. INSTALLING EXTERNAL SHADING

The employment of external shading devices serves as an efficient means to block solar energy before it enters the building. These solutions encompass awnings, pergolas, and shade sails, which can be applied to windows and doors exposed to direct sunlight. By utilizing these structures, homeowners can create protective barriers while enhancing their living space’s aesthetics and functionality.

Awnings, in particular, are a popular choice for residential settings. They can be installed above windows and doors, blocking harmful sunlight during peak hours. Awnings can be adjusted according to the time of day or season, providing versatility in solar energy management. Depending on the materials used, they can also offer additional benefits such as rain protection or extending outdoor living spaces.

Additionally, pergolas provide aesthetically pleasing outdoor structures that can effectively block sunlight while enhancing gardens or patios. By integrating climbing plants or vines, homeowners can create a cool haven during hot summer days. The natural shade provided by these structures can reduce the need for artificial cooling systems indoors.

Equally effective are shade sails, which can be utilized to cover larger areas and are particularly suitable for outdoor spaces. These can be custom-fitted to different shapes and angles, allowing for creative designs that suit individual preferences. Properly positioned shade sails can dramatically reduce solar heat gain in adjacent rooms, leading to substantial energy savings.

Through these external shading options, homeowners not only reduce heat in the living area but also benefit from increased energy efficiency. It is crucial to note that arranging these solutions effectively requires careful planning, particularly in relation to the sun’s path and the specific angles of exposure in the living space.

5. UTILIZING INSULATION TECHNIQUES

In constructing energy-efficient homes, insulation is a critical factor, especially when it comes to blocking unwanted solar energy. High-quality insulation materials, when properly applied, can help maintain consistent indoor temperatures by preventing heat exchanges with the environment. This approach is vital in keeping living rooms cool during hot weather conditions.

Assessing existing insulation effectiveness in attics, walls, and floors is an excellent starting point for improving overall energy efficiency. Advanced insulation materials, such as spray foam and rigid foam boards, provide superior thermal resistance compared to traditional fiberglass insulation. These materials can be applied within walls and ceilings to inhibit heat transfer.

In addition to insulating materials, the installation of radiant barriers can serve as an effective solar energy blocking technique. Radiant barriers reflect solar energy away from living spaces and are usually installed in attics to minimize heat accumulation within the home. Their efficient design serves as a deterrent against unwanted solar gain, directly impacting cooling costs and interior comfort levels.

On a broader scale, proper insulation techniques contribute to energy sustainability as they reduce reliance on heating and cooling systems. Homeowners looking for lasting solutions to improve their living conditions should consider employing a combination of the above insulation strategies to optimize energy efficiency in their homes.

CAN I DIY REFLECTIVE FILMS FOR MY WINDOWS?

Yes, installing reflective films can be a DIY task for many homeowners. While professional installation may ensure a seamless application, several companies offer kits with easy-to-follow instructions. Preparation is key: thoroughly clean windows and measure accurately. Applying the film with care, avoiding bubbles during installation, will yield the best results. However, individuals should also consider their local climate; some high-performance films may require professional expertise to guarantee optimal performance. DIY film installation not only saves costs but also empowers homeowners to customize their living spaces according to personal preferences.
